DOT Requires Removal of Anti-Panhandling Sign on Hoosick Street

from Hudson Mohawk Magazine · host Hudson Mohawk Magazine

After Troy Councilmember Greg Campbell-Cohen contacted the New York State Department of Transportation about traffic safety concerns, DOT has notified Troy Mayor Mantello that the city must remove a sign that says “It is ok to say no to panhandling” on Hoosick Street near the Collar City Bridge. The Council members discusses the issue with Mark Dunlea for Hudson Mohawk Magazine.
